Top 10 Esports players: Ranked by fashion

It’s official: fashion has caught the gaming bug. And while it may not have been the most obvious pairing, it is becoming increasingly clear that gamers and esports fans are also avid fashion and beauty consumers who are just as eager to spend on luxury brands just as they do on games.

With the gaming industry reaching $178 billion in market value in 2021, it’s about time the fashion industry jumps on the bandwagon. This year, we are seeing more and more explosive and unique collaborations where fashion meets gaming in epic ways.

From luxury brands like Balenciaga launching its fall 2021 collection in the form of an immersive video game to Adidas collaborating with gamers to create new shoe lines, it’s clear that gaming is fashion’s newest and biggest playground.

Let’s admit it. We have a stereotype of how gamers look like, and Martin “Rekkles” Larsson definitely does not look the part. This Swedish native is considered one of the best League of Legends players for G2 Esports. But that’s not the only reason why he stands out, and why he’s number 1 in our top 10 most fashionable esports players list.

With his tattooed arms, blond hair, and distinct fashion style, this Esports player can rock out more than just his team jersey. He even modeled for Gucci’s FNATIC X GUCCI exclusive watch collaboration. Now that’s the height of fashion in our books.

Tyler “Ninja” Blevins is arguably the most famous social media star among our generation’s roster of top 10 professional esports players. This Twitch streamer and Youtuber has amassed 13.5 million Instagram followers and has even scored himself his first exclusive collaboration with sportswear giant Adidas back in 2019. This partnership is still going strong, with another collection, “Chase the Spark” that launched just this fall.

It may not be obvious. But this unassuming Finnish professional gamer displays a very entrepreneurial sense when it comes to fashion. As far as we know, he was one of the first professional Dota players who started selling their own merchandise. His shop jerax.gg, sells an exclusive collection which includes a t-shirt and a hoodie he designed himself. And we’re bound to see more coming from this popular esports athlete!

Representing his G2 Esports team in true fashion, Audric “g2jacks” Jug is also joining the ranks of esports athletes who find themselves in collaboration with luxury fashion brands. As part of Ralph Lauren’s partnership with G2 Esports, g2jacks modeled for the fall campaign, showing that gamers can rock the preppy look, too!
